Mission
Providing indiviudal and family social service and apprenticeship training programs for youth, young adults, and their families in decatur, il.
Programs
3 programs
Youth training and employment programs: youth programs at hhc include 1) after-school/summer programs that provide homework assistance, tutoring, life skills instruction, mentoring, recreation, and meals to youth ages 6-17, and 2) a youth employment program for ages 16-24 that provides career-focused training and subsidized employment at worksites throughout the community.
Pre-apprenticeship training and registered apprenticeship: participants in hhcs six-month pre-apprenticeship training program are placed into hands-on instruction with one of four building trades while improving their academic skills in the classroom to qualify for entrance into registered apprenticeship programs. The registered apprenticeship program provides continued related training instruction and full-time employment for individuals in building maintenance and repair occupations.
A re-entry and economic development focused program that provides services to individuals, ages 16-59, who are 1)returning citizens transitioning back into decatur, illiois from the illinois department of corrections and the illinois departmen of juvenile justice; 2) formerly-incarcerated individuals residing in decatur that have experienced difficulty in obtaining living-wage employment and/or stable housing following incarceration; and 3) family members and caregirvers of currently incarcerated indiviudals who reside in low-income households to which incarcerated individuals will be returning upon release and need to improve the income, life skills and financial literacy training, and support services to individuals enrolled in this program.
